Day 2, Question 2!
Stop! Grammar Time!
Punctuate the following passage:
dana where robert had had had had had had had had had had had the teachers approval
Bonus: Name the English language tense that this exercise demonstrates.
The answer has to be 100 per cent grammatically correct, there are at least eight minor variations I can think of that would be acceptable.
ANSWERS:
Dana, where Robert had had 'had', had had 'had had'. 'Had had' had had the teacher's approval.
Also acceptable with a semi-colon between the two sentences, and technically still grammatically correct with plural teachers (teachers'). Double rather than single speech marks would also have been allowed.
Bonus: This demonstrates use of the pluperfect, or past perfect, tense.
